- LiveInterval value#'s now have 3 components: def instruction #,
kill instruction #, and source register number (iff the value# is defined by a
copy).
- Now def instruction # is set for every value#, not just for copy defined ones.
- Update some outdated code related inactive live ranges.
- Kill info not yet set. That's next patch.
